video: tegra: Rename tegra2.c to tegra.c
Enables common LCD support for Tegra2 and Tegra3 BUG=chromium-os:23496 TEST=Built ok for Cardhu, Waluigi and Seaboard. Change-Id: I39af6a01956a3f1545e7cccfa9c23a3f81d3dc0c Signed-off-by: Puneet Saxena <puneets@nvidia.com> Reviewed-on: https://gerrit.chromium.org/gerrit/14693

+/* These are the stages we go throuh in enabling the LCD */
+enum stage_t {
+ STAGE_START,
+ STAGE_LVDS,
+ STAGE_BACKLIGHT_VDD,
+ STAGE_PWFM,
+ STAGE_BACKLIGHT_EN,
+ STAGE_DONE,
+};
+
+static enum stage_t stage; /* Current stage we are at */
+static unsigned long timer_next; /* Time we can move onto next stage */
+static struct fdt_lcd config; /* Our LCD config, set up in handle_stage() */

+void lcd_ctrl_init(void *lcdbase)
+{
+ int line_length, size;
+
+ /*
+ * The framebuffer address should be specified in the device tree.
+ * This FDT value should be the same as the one defined in Linux kernel;
+ * otherwise, it causes screen flicker. The FDT value overrides the
+ * framebuffer allocated at the top of memory by board_init_f().
+ *
+ * If the framebuffer address is not defined in the FDT, falls back to
+ * use the address allocated by board_init_f().
+ */
+ if (config.frame_buffer != ADDR_T_NONE) {
+ gd->fb_base = config.frame_buffer;
+ lcd_base = (void *)(gd->fb_base);
+ } else {
+ config.frame_buffer = (u32)lcd_base;
+ }
+
+ /* Make sure that we can acommodate the selected LCD */
+ assert(config.width <= LCD_MAX_WIDTH);
+ assert(config.height <= LCD_MAX_HEIGHT);
+ assert(config.log2_bpp <= LCD_MAX_LOG2_BPP);
+ if (config.width <= LCD_MAX_WIDTH && config.height <= LCD_MAX_HEIGHT &&
+ config.log2_bpp <= LCD_MAX_LOG2_BPP)
+ update_panel_size(&config);
+ size = lcd_get_size(&line_length),
+
+ /* call board specific hw init */
+ init_lcd(&config);
+
+ /* For write-through or cache off, change the LCD memory region */
+ if (!(config.cache_type & FDT_LCD_CACHE_WRITE_BACK))
+ mmu_set_region_dcache(config.frame_buffer, size,
+ config.cache_type & FDT_LCD_CACHE_WRITE_THROUGH ?
+ DCACHE_WRITETHROUGH : DCACHE_OFF);
+
+ /* Enable flushing after LCD writes if requested */
+ lcd_set_flush_dcache(config.cache_type & FDT_LCD_CACHE_FLUSH);
+
+ debug("LCD frame buffer at %p\n", lcd_base);
+}

+static int handle_stage(const void *blob)
+{
+ /* do the things for this stage */
+ switch (stage) {
+ case STAGE_START:
+ /* get panel details */
+ if (fdt_decode_lcd(blob, &config)) {
+ printf("No LCD information in device tree\n");
+ return -1;
+ }
+
+ /* TODO: put pinmux into the FDT */
+ pinmux_config_table(pinmux_cros_1, ARRAY_SIZE(pinmux_cros_1));
+
+ fdt_setup_gpio(&config.panel_vdd);
+ fdt_setup_gpio(&config.lvds_shutdown);
+ fdt_setup_gpio(&config.backlight_vdd);
+ fdt_setup_gpio(&config.backlight_en);
+
+ gpio_set_value(config.panel_vdd.gpio, 1);
+ break;
+
+ case STAGE_LVDS:
+ gpio_set_value(config.lvds_shutdown.gpio, 1);
+ break;
+
+ case STAGE_BACKLIGHT_VDD:
+ if (fdt_gpio_isvalid(&config.backlight_vdd))
+ gpio_set_value(config.backlight_vdd.gpio, 1);
+ break;
+
+ case STAGE_PWFM:
+ /* Enable PWM at 15/16 high, divider 1 */
+ pwfm_setup(config.pwfm, 1, 0xdf, 1);
+ break;
+
+ case STAGE_BACKLIGHT_EN:
+ gpio_set_value(config.backlight_en.gpio, 1);
+ break;
+
+ case STAGE_DONE:
+ break;
+ }
+
+ /* set up timer for next stage */
+ timer_next = timer_get_us() + config.panel_timings[stage] * 1000;
+
+ /* move to next stage */
+ stage++;
+ return 0;
+}
+
+int tegra_lcd_check_next_stage(const void *blob, int wait)
+{
+ int err = 0;
+
+ if (stage == STAGE_DONE)
+ return 0;
+
+ bootstage_start(BOOTSTAGE_LCD_WAIT, "lcd_wait");
+ do {
+ /* wait if we need to */
+ debug("%s: stage %d\n", __func__, stage);
+ if (stage != STAGE_START) {
+ int delay = timer_next - timer_get_us();
+
+ if (delay > 0) {
+ if (wait)
+ udelay(delay);
+ else
+ return 0;
+ }
+ }
+
+ if (handle_stage(blob))
+ err = -1;
+
+ } while (wait && !err && stage != STAGE_DONE);
+ bootstage_accum(BOOTSTAGE_LCD_WAIT);
+ return err;
+}
